~ As You Were ~

An eagle in my mind
Whose wings left spray upon the dawn
Dew of pertinence spread to limitless altitudes
And all I ever could want in a man

Our differences were never indifferences
And lifted me to heights I would never attempt
In a fall deeper red and primitive than springs exempt
A deeper woman in the flesh

Raising my creative lights to heaven
Shining out a silhouette of femininity
That brought from dream to taste
As lips held bead just waiting to be heard

A whisper that taunts the echoed heart
In earnest breadth and tender wilderness
Exploring footfalls on the creek lines and silent snow
To see you soar my skies enfold my eyes in happiness
